A Multi-centre Randomised Controlled Trial To Compare Nasal Balloon Autoinflation Versus No Nasal Balloon Autoinflation For Otitis Media With Effusion In Aboriginal And Torres Strait Islander Children (the INFLATE Trial)
Funder
National Health and Medical Research Council
Funding Amount
$2,534,580.00
Summary
Otitis media with effusion (OME) or ’glue ear’ is a common ear problem in Aboriginal and Torres Strait Islander children. In OME, fluid accumulates in the middle ear. This can cause hearing loss and learning difficulties and lead to surgery. We will see if the use of a simple device in which a child blows up a balloon with their nostrils (nasal balloon autoinflation) helps resolve glue ear, improves hearing and is acceptable for the management of this important ear health problem.

Impact Of Phasevarions Of Non-typeable Haemophilus Influenzae On Otitis Media Pathobiology And Vaccine Development.
Funder
National Health and Medical Research Council
Funding Amount
$613,124.00
Summary
Otitis media (OM), or middle ear infection, is a prevalent pediatric disease worldwide. Haemophilus influenzae causes 40% of acute OM cases, and most chronic OM and recurrent OM. There is a urgent need for vaccines to prevent OM. Our discovery of a novel genetic switch gives new insights into OM and the change from asymptomatic colonization to OM. The role of this switch on virulence in several dominant strains, and the impact on current and future candidates will be studied.

Mechanisms Of Respiratory Virus Induced Pneumococcal Infection In The Middle Ear.
Funder
National Health and Medical Research Council
Funding Amount
$646,304.00
Summary
Streptococcus pneumoniae (the pneumococcus) is a common bacterium that temporarily lives in the nose of most young children, usually not causing any disease. Predisposing conditions, such as infection with a respiratory virus, may result in development of clinical disease. We will investigate how influenza virus mediates inflammation of the middle ear (otitis media) leading to pneumococcal infection. Treatment Of Acute Otitis Media (AOM) In Low Risk Aboriginal Children
Funder
National Health and Medical Research Council
Funding Amount
$1,640,326.00
Summary
A randomised clinical trial design will be used to compare two different approaches to the treatment of acute middle ear infections in Aboriginal children living in urban communities: initial observation or immediate antibiotic prescription. The relative acceptability and cost effectiveness of treatment options will be studied. The evidence will allow primary care clinicians to confidently recommend treatment that maximises health benefits and reduces complications such as hearing impairment.

Povidine-iodine Ear Wash And Oral Cotrimoxazole For Chronic Suppurative Otitis Media In Aboriginal Children: A 2x2 Factorial Randomised Controlled Trial
Funder
National Health and Medical Research Council
Funding Amount
$2,261,802.00
Summary
Many Aboriginal children in remote communities have severe ear infection. Acute infection with eardrum perforation often leads to long term discharge of pus (chronic suppurative otitis media) usually causing significant hearing loss. This trial will determine the benefit of antiseptic ear washes and a long course of oral antibiotics. We will assess the impact on ear health and hearing.
